Biedenkopf – A large drug plantation has been excavated in Biedenkopf in the Marburg-Biedenkopf district of central Hesse, as the public prosecutor and police announced on Friday (February 9).

More than 4,200 cannabis plants with an estimated street value of around 1.5 million euros were seized.

In addition, equipment worth six figures in euros was confiscated.

Cannabis plantation in Central Hesse: Four arrests - one in custody

The investigation began in November last year when, based on a tip, officers searched a company building and discovered the illegal plantation.

A 21-year-old suspected operator was temporarily arrested.

An arrest warrant was issued against him because he was a flight risk;

he is in custody.

After further investigations, three other suspected members of the drug gang were temporarily arrested in Bonn, but were later released due to lack of grounds for detention.

The Marburg public prosecutor's office is conducting an investigation against the four accused, aged 19 to 21, from North Rhine-Westphalia on suspicion of gang cultivation and trafficking in large quantities of narcotics.

The investigations, particularly into other people involved in the crime, are ongoing.
